2021 Südsteiermark DAC Gelber Muskateller trocken, Styria/Steiermark, Austria

Cool, somewhat dried-herbal, floral and hinted almondy scent of bright yellow fruits with nuances reminiscent of melon and mint. Clear, lean, bright fruit with a slight acid bite, a hint of candy and lychee, very light tannic grip, some persistence, salty mineral nuances, hints of lavender and nutmeg in the good to very good finish.
